Marketing Assistant shortlisted for Apprentice of the Year award

An apprentice has marked a fantastic first year at The Wigley Group by being named as a finalist in an award celebrating the region’s rising stars.

Tilly England has made the shortlist in the Apprentice of the Year category at the CoventryLive and WarwickshireLive Business Awards 2022.

Her journey continues Wigley’s proud record of supporting young talent and helping them to develop through a range of opportunities, including Apprenticeships, a Graduate Scheme, a Placement Scheme, and work experience for local school children.

Since joining Wigley as a Marketing Assistant (Apprentice) in September 2021, Tilly has developed her skills and knowledge through on-the-job learning alongside her Chartered Institute of Marketing accredited qualification with Heart of England Training.

She has led on the delivery of major fundraising events, assisted on social media and graphic design, and earned glowing testimonials from colleagues and peers.

Tilly will contest in the final at Coombe Abbey Hotel in Coventry on Friday October 28.

Tilly is the latest success story to come out of Wigley’s proven track record of supporting young talent with opportunities to develop. 

Alexis Considine also joined the company as an apprentice in accounts and finance in 2017 and has since earned three promotions to become Finance Manager.

Whilst an apprentice, she was named a double-award winner after scooping Apprentice of the Year at the Coventry Telegraph Business Awards and Accounting Higher Apprentice of the Year at Coventry & Warwickshire Chamber of Commerce Training.

Asset Manager Jess Wood has also been supported by Wigley in her development, joining initially on a Placement Scheme before enrolling on a 12-month Graduate Scheme, culminating in her permanent appointment where she is responsible for the management of a wide and varying property and land portfolio.

Jess is continuing her development and has recently started an MSc in Real Estate Management at Birmingham City University, with her RICS-accredited course sponsored by The Wigley Group.
